Senior Vice President, Head Of Projects And New Business, Asia
Senior Vice President, Asia It Project Manager
Director, It Development And Project Manager
Overseeing a number of key projects I held responsibility for making strategic decisions and coordinating key projects, also highlighting future strategic objectives and policies for discussions, decisions and ratification. My duties included playing a pivotal role in the managing of IT projects from inception to completion and ensuring the continual availability of systems, services and data. I was heavily involved in recruiting and building project teams, directing tasks to a multi-disciplined team of workers and third party providers and, where necessary, providing technical guidance and training to non-technical workers. Liaising and negotiating with senior management and customers to set expectations and to ensure service provision meets business needs and complies with corporate policy and procedure, was a daily part of my role. The people management responsibilities that I had included directing a team of 15 developers in Hong Kong who were responsible for all changes and releases to front office, middle office and back office systems in Asia. One of my major tasks was streamlining and consolidating systems, troubleshooting problems, implementing approved actions and workarounds required to mitigate project risk events. I held instrumental accountability for continuously reviewing deliverables to assure quality and approve any changes required.
Vice President, Front Office It Development Manager
In my role as VP – Development Manager I played a senior role leading a team of 8 developers in Hong Kong and India; I was required to steer all aspects of changes and releases to front office equity systems in Asia. Making use of my outstanding communication and interpersonal skills, I liaised and negotiated with Fidessa, TCS and other connected parties for all technical deliveries and management of on-site consultants.I achieved at a high level in this role, in particular I was recognised for acting as the key representative for the group as the lead developer and technical architect for a greenfield Fidessa OMS implementation project. This project successfully replaced the existing in-house cash equities system and globalised the Hong Kong entity to be on the same platform as Japan and UK.
Associate, Fidessa (Fo) Project Team
This was a position where I was required to perform a multi-function role in a number of projects as a manager, developer and technical architect.Among my achievements in this role, I proficiently formulated and delivered new workflow for the Hong Kong facilitation desk resulting in easier facilitation of client orders and preparing for the Fidessa PMAC (position management) implementation.
Professional, Trade Floor Support And Fidessa Project Team
In this role I gave support to Fidessa on-site in Tokyo, Korea, Taiwan and New York, I also worked in New York for 5 weeks to develop US Fidessa changes. I was responsible for orchestrating and facilitating the training and coaching of personnel on the Fidessa system.I was able to achieve success through re-engineering the generation of key end of day reports, reducing the production time from over 1.5 hours to a few seconds via simple FTW GUI right click option.
